This is De-odex Zip for LP .726 Firmware. This will work with Xperia™ Z2 and Z3. may be with Z3c
Requrments
*Xperia™ Z2 (D6503) or Z3 (D6603)
*LP .726 Stock .odex Firmware
"This one is only for Z2-D6503. Z3 users need to find a Rooted Flashable zip by ur self"
*XZDual Dual Recovery (Latest)
Installation - Philz Touch Recovery > Clean To install New ROM > Flash Rooted .726 Zip
Features
Debloated
De-odexed & Zipaligned
Big back button issue Fixed
SuperUserMode
Playstore & Xposed Work fine
De-odexed Installation Guide (Use TWRP Recovery)
1. Download De-odexed Zip file
2. Backup ur current ROM
3. Now Flash the Zip file
4. Wipe cache & Dalvik cache after Flash
5. Reboot
Xposed Installation
1. Give byeselinux permissions (use PC to run Program)
2. Flash xposed arm zip via Recovery & wipe cache & Dalvik
3. Boot to system & install xposed apk
4. Open xposed app > Framework & press soft reboot
5. Don't boot to system but, go to the recovery instead and wipe cache & Dalvik cache (don't skip this)

Warning
Don't use "Restart" option in Power Menu. Sometimes, it will be get bootloops. Anyone face this Problem, go to the recovery and wipe cache & Dalvik cache
After, Follow Xposed bootloop Fix Trick again
How To Fix Status bar Height (easiest way)
Download Dimensions Editor module and activate it using xposed. Then, give status bar height 22/23 (choose manually)
Save & reboot

Super User Mode - Xposed Module:
Install attachedSerajrSuperUserMode_Xposed_Module.apk and activate it under Xposed Installer > Modules
Once it is active, it's not a good idea deactivate it anymore (just in case some modded apps use its power, they will stop working)
How do we know if Super User Mode is really working?
Install attached SuperUserModeCheck.apk I built and toggle Airplane mode through it (only system apps signed with platform keys have this privilege).
Without Super User Mode, system (Package Manager) will refuse to install it! - Serajr
